Key Responsibilities:

  • Plan and coordinate the manufacturing process for aerospace machined parts, with a focus on precision components including high-strength steel landing gear and associated parts.
  • Collaborate with engineers and production teams to ensure timely and efficient production schedules.
  • Optimize machining processes to meet quality standards and customer specifications, with an emphasis on precision and accuracy.
  • Implement continuous improvement initiatives to enhance productivity and reduce costs while maintaining precision standards.
  • Adhere to strict safety regulations and quality control procedures to ensure the integrity of precision machined components.

Requirements:

  • Educational Background:
    •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ering, Aerospace Engineering, Materials Science, or a related field is a plus.
    • Advanced degrees or certifications in materials engineering or manufacturing processes are advantageous.
  • Experience:
    • Proven experience in aerospace manufacturing, particularly in planning and coordinating the production of high-strength steel components.
    • Familiarity with the processing requirements and challenges associated with high-strength steel materials.
    • Experience in machining, heat treatment, surface treatment, and other relevant processes for steel components.
  • Technical Skills:
    • Proficiency in CAD/CAM software (preferably in Solidworks and Mastercam) for designing and programming machining operations.
    • Knowledge of ERP systems for production planning, inventory management, and resource allocation.
    • Understanding of metallurgical principles and material properties of high-strength steels.
    • Ability to interpret engineering drawings, specifications, and technical documents related to aerospace components.
